I know last time I blogged I gave the impression that Brighams eyes were completely fixed. They seemed to be for a while but since then they have moved. His left eye is still a little crossed at times but he has been learning how to control his eyes and how he has to look at me to see a clear image. I think his brain is starting to figure it out. We have another appointment in December to see if a secondary surgery will be necessary. So in pictures and in real life, the way you can tell if his eyes are straight is by looking at the light in his eyes. It should be in the exact same spot in both eyes when he is looking straight at you. Lots of times he will turn his head to make it easier for him to look straight. He hasn't been doing his patching because I just can't reason with a one year old. He can take them off and if it is on he will just cry, so it doesn't really help.
